.video-image-banner{position:relative;display:flex;flex-direction:row;overflow:hidden}.video-image-banner:before{content:"";padding-bottom:45.14%;display:block}.video-image-banner .media-block{position:absolute;top:0;left:0;height:100%;width:100%}.video-image-banner .media-block.image-overlay:after{content:"";position:absolute;left:0;height:100%;width:100%;top:0;background:#000;mix-blend-mode:multiply;opacity:.15}.video-image-banner .media-block img{position:absolute;top:0;left:0;height:100%;width:100%;object-fit:cover}.video-image-banner .media-block video{position:absolute;top:0;left:0;height:100%;width:100%;object-fit:cover}.video-image-banner .video-image-banner-content{position:relative;z-index:2;width:100%}.video-image-banner .video-image-banner-content-wrap{display:flex;flex-direction:column;justify-content:center;height:100%;padding-top:100px;padding-bottom:100px}.video-image-banner .video-image-banner-content-wrap.left{text-align:left;align-items:flex-start}.video-image-banner .video-image-banner-content-wrap.center{text-align:center;align-items:center}.video-image-banner .video-image-banner-content-wrap.right{text-align:right;align-items:flex-end}.video-image-banner .video-image-banner-content .section-head{margin-bottom:37px;color:var(--text-color)}.video-image-banner .video-image-banner-content .button{min-width:167px}.video-image-banner .button:not(:last-child){margin-bottom:30px}.video-image-banner .button.border-button{--btn-text: var(--text-color);--btn-back: transparent;border-color:var(--btn-text)}.video-image-banner .button.border-button:hover{border-color:var(--btn-hover-back);--btn-back: rgb(var(--color-button-text))}.video-image-banner .icon-logo{display:flex}.video-image-banner .icon-logo img{max-width:132px;height:auto}@media screen and (max-width: 989px){.video-image-banner .video-image-banner-content .video-image-banner-content-wrap{padding-top:70px;padding-bottom:70px}}@media screen and (max-width: 749px){.video-image-banner:before{padding-bottom:100%}}@media screen and (max-width: 575px){.video-image-banner:before{padding-bottom:133.4%}.video-image-banner .video-image-banner-content .section-head{line-height:28px;font-size:24px;letter-spacing:-.72px;margin-bottom:15px}.video-image-banner .video-image-banner-content .button{min-width:122px}.video-image-banner .button:not(:last-child){margin-bottom:20px}.video-image-banner .icon-logo img{max-width:75px}}@media screen and (max-width: 450px){.video-image-banner .video-image-banner-content .section-head{max-width:260px}}
/*# sourceMappingURL=/cdn/shop/t/9/assets/section-video-image-banner.css.map */
